Galaxy “Crumbs” found in Milky Way. by National Geographic: A new stream of stars has been found running through the constellation Aquarius, and astronomers think the group is all that’s left of a smaller galaxy that was recently gobbled up by our home galaxy. Aquarius is the closest stellar stream to Earth yet found, stretching … Read more

This is what a massive black hole looks like: by NASA: In a single exposure, astronomers were able to confirm the existence of a supermassive black hole in the center of galaxy M84. They did this by using the Hubble Space Telescope’s more powerful spectrograph to map the rapid rotation of gas at the galaxy’s center. … Read more

Astronomers discover heaviest black hole to date. by Wired Science: The black hole in the nearby galaxy M87 weighs in at 6.6 billion suns, making it the local universe’s heavyweight champ. The behemoth’s bulk, plus the fact that it lives just 50 million light-years away, makes M87 the best candidate for future efforts to take a direct … Read more

Huge Black Hole Found in Dwarf Galaxy. National Geographic: A supermassive black hole discovered inside a nearby dwarf galaxy may help explain how galaxies grew in the early universe. At its center, nearly every large galaxy contains a supermassive black hole surrounded by a big bulge of stars. But whether the black hole or the bulge formed … Read more
